Abstract:

Introduction: From the viewpoint of Microbiology, urinary tract infection, there is a time, Pathogenic microorganisms are in the urine, bladder and be found in the prostate, or kidney. In the most cases, growth of more than 105 Microorganisms per ml of the sample middle of the urine is indicative of infection. But in cases of marked, number of 104-102 bacteria in each ml of urine also indicative of infection. Symptoms of dysuria, emergency and urination with bacterial infection a sizeable not associated acute bladder syndrome called. The aim of this study was to determine the cases of urinary tract infection. Identification of strain UPEC, serotyping and antimicrobial resistance, reviews of the siderophore production and hemolysin and their relations with the ability to create an infection, in the strain Escherichia coli isolated from these was patients. Materilas and methods: In order to separating and identification of the bacterial agent UPEC a urinary tract infection and determination of age release and gender people suffering in a prospective study number of 200 sample was taken from the middle of the urine random sampling method and simple was analysis, test of sensitivity to various antibiotics with the method of Kirby-Bayer namely put the disc on the agar containing 21 isolation UPEC isolated from these patients by age range 86-1 year and serotyping agglutination test method performed on the Lam and the hemolysin production on sheep blood agar with Balad 5% studied. Alsosiderophore production in isolation, are also examined. All results with the use of the SPSS software analytics. Results: Majority of isolated UPEC urinary tract pathogens belonging to 0157, O126, O1, O20, O25, O44, O15, O55, O64, O26, O114 was serotypes. Majority of the isolated antibiotics, ampicillin, cotrimoxazole and cefixime and cephalexin most of the resistance and to the amikacin and gentamicin and ciprofloxacin, tetracycline, maximum sensitivity. Conclusion: This study showed serotype O25 maximum number of isolated cases will be included and so many other serotypes included O157, O26, O64, O15, O126, O114, O55, O1, O44, O20
